Comprehending Cataract Surgery Refine
Checking out the actions involved in cataract surgery can help relieve any stress and anxiety or unpredictability you might have concerning the treatment. Cataract surgery is a typical and highly successful procedure that involves eliminating the gloomy lens in your eye and replacing it with a clear man-made lens.
Before the surgical procedure, your eye will certainly be numbed with eye declines or a shot to guarantee you do not feel any type of pain during the treatment. The surgeon will certainly make a small cut in your eye to access the cataract and break it up using ultrasound waves before very carefully removing it.
As soon as the cataract is gotten rid of, the man-made lens will be inserted in its location. The entire surgical procedure usually takes around 15-30 minutes per eye and is typically done one eye each time.
After the surgical procedure, you might experience some mild discomfort or blurred vision, however this is regular and ought to improve as your eye heals.

Post-Operative Treatment Tips
After cataract surgery, supplying proper post-operative treatment is crucial for your liked one's recuperation. Ensure they use the safety shield over their eye as instructed by the medical professional. Help them administer prescribed eye decreases and medicines on schedule to avoid infection and aid healing.
Urge your liked one to prevent touching or scrubing their eyes, as this can lead to problems. Assist them in complying with any constraints on flexing, lifting heavy items, or joining arduous activities to stop stress on the eyes. Make sure they participate in all follow-up visits with the eye medical professional for keeping an eye on development.
Keep the eye area tidy and dry, avoiding water or soap straight in the eyes. Motivate your enjoyed one to use sunglasses to shield their eyes from bright light and glare throughout the recovery process. Hold your horses and helpful as they recoup, offering help with everyday tasks as required.
